What is a Board-Up Service?
A professional board-up service involves positioning strong wooden boards over windows, doors, and other vulnerable points to temporarily secure a property after damage has happened. This service is especially crucial after occasions that expose the interior of a Emergency Building Repairs to the elements or welcome potential break-ins.
Significance of Board-Up Services
- Security: Board-up services help prevent looting and vandalism. By covering entry points, they minimize the threat of unauthorized access to the property.
- Protection from Elements: After a natural disaster, properties may be exposed to rain, wind, and other harmful weather condition conditions. Board-ups offer a barrier versus moisture and debris invasion.
- Visual Appeal: A boarded-up property can likewise be visually less enticing, informing neighbors and passersby that the building is presently not in usage, which can hinder criminal activities.
- Insurance coverage Compliance: Many insurance plan require homeowner to take immediate actions to alleviate further damage after an incident. Engaging a board-up service can satisfy this obligation.
The Board-Up Process
The professional board-up process usually includes a number of systematic steps:
- Assessment: After the preliminary damage assessment, specialists recognize the areas that need boarding up.
- Product Selection: Sturdy plywood or OSB (oriented strand board) is frequently used. The thickness of the boards can differ depending on the level of security needed.
- Preparation: The area is cleaned, and any broken glass or particles is cleared before installation to guarantee that the boarding works.
- Setup: Skilled technicians board up the designated areas, guaranteeing that the boards are firmly attached to offer optimal protection.
- Temporary Maintenance: In some cases, experts may offer temporary solutions like reinforcing doors or windows up until permanent repairs can be completed.
Table: Comparison of Different Types of Board-Up Materials
| Material | Thickness | Sturdiness | Expense | Best Use |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Plywood | 3/4 inch | High | Moderate | Home |
| OSB (Oriented Strand Board) | 5/8 inch | Medium | Low | Commercial residential or commercial properties |
| Steel Panels | Varies | Extremely High | High | High-security areas |
Common Situations Requiring Board-Up Services
- Natural Disasters: Hurricanes, twisters, and earthquakes can leave homes exposed to further damage.
- Fires: Following a fire, properties often have broken windows and jeopardized walls that need to be secured.
- Vandalism: Graffiti, broken windows, or deliberate damage might demand boarding up to deter additional concerns.
- Vacant Properties: Even without damage, vacant homes are extremely vulnerable and may take advantage of board-up services to avoid squatting or unlawful activities.

FAQs About Professional Board-Up Services
1. For how long does the board-up process take?
The duration can differ based on the degree of damage and the size of the property. Nevertheless, a normal board-up can be completed in a couple of hours to a day.
2. Will board-up services avoid even more damage?
While board-up services substantially lower the threat of additional damage, they are a temporary service. Long-term repairs should be set up as quickly as possible.
3. Can I perform a board-up myself?
While it is possible for a specific to board up their property, it is normally advised to work with experts due to security issues and the requirement for appropriate materials and methods.
4. How much do board-up services cost?
Expenses can vary commonly based upon the size of the property, materials used, and the time needed. It is best to acquire quotes from a number of company.
5. Is board-up service covered by insurance coverage?
Many insurance plan might cover the cost of Emergency Board Up Contractors-up services as part of damage mitigation efforts. It is recommended to check with your insurance company to verify protection.
